Alfonso Balcázar Granda (2 March 1926 – 28 December 1993) was a Spanish screenwriter, film director and producer.[1] He wrote for 46 films between 1958 and 1983. He also directed 30 films between 1960 and 1984. He was born and died in Barcelona, Catalonia, Spain.
